Why Set an Alarm for 8:00 AM?

8:00 AM is the standard wake-up time for many people with 9-to-5 jobs, particularly remote workers who can skip the commute. It is also a common alarm for weekend mornings when people want to start the day productively without sleeping in too late. Getting up at 8 AM after going to bed at midnight gives you a full 8 hours. For shift workers transitioning from night shifts back to a day schedule, 8 AM is often the target wake time to begin resetting their body clock.

Tips for Your 8:00 AM Alarm

  • Ideal for remote workers with a 9:00 AM start time
  • A midnight bedtime gives 8 hours — adjust earlier if you need more
  • On weekends, waking within 1 hour of your weekday time prevents "social jet lag"
  • Use this alarm as a weekend anchor to maintain a consistent schedule
  • Shift workers should use bright light exposure after an 8 AM wake-up to reset circadian rhythm
